Teleporters have a small delay. That's something that I've had to deal with on many many occasions, trying to optimize and route things in such a way as to be very reliable and also fast when working with teleporters, such as giving enough time for the party to teleport before calling the next function, using pressure plates at destinations to be sure they got there first, etc.

If even just a few milliseconds of other stuff happens and that is added to the natural tele delay, you find yourself hitting the wall. Maybe it could work for your map to make that an illusory wall so there is no hit sound, but time for the teleporter to kick in? That probably won't work

I know i'm late to the party but there is one thing that I would like to see, change in stairs or another class for stairs that have a destination field like the teleporter.
That way when you go down the stairs, you will arrive on a spot defined by the modder (just like teleporters) So if I have a giant forest area (hint hint) I can have way down into different levels that have different tilesets (cave, ruins etc etc)
Animation for stairs would play (walk up, walk down) and the fade to black, but at the end you would end up on the destination tile set by the target field. This can be optional options if you are using the same class for stairs, so if you don't but anything in the destination they would just behave like stairs do now, but having this option will give the modder alot of freedom when designing his adventure.

The drawback is pits and how pits work, but thats just something the modder will have to know and avoid (having the option outweights the problem with pits imho)

Interesting thing of the day:
I was curious about Skuggasvein scenario (plus anything that could be done for that forest, must be done :D).

Tried:
  • Putting a stairs-down
  • Putting a hidden pressure plate over teh stair activating a timer
  • Putting a timer ticking 1 second, deactivated, linked to a deactivated teleporter pointing at l=3, x=7 y=6
  • The pressure plate activates the timer
What happens is:
  • I correctly see the "down the stairs animation"
  • I end up at lvl2/(7,6) instead of lvl3/(7,6)
If I enable the teleporter directly (without a 1 second delay) I can even see the party ported at level 3 and doing a stairs-up animation!

Weird.

Edit:
BUT - better news - if I just put the teleporter on the arrival stairs - thus on level 2 - I can't see the transition and I magically appear on level 3. It's still missing an animation part, but better than no animation at all. The additional level requested could then be a "hub" level (maybe with the "clear" wallset - the one where everything is black, just to be sure).
